The Origin of the 'Level 1' Designation

Many consumers researching protein supplements encounter the term 'Level-1' and wonder if it signifies a universal quality standard. It is crucial to understand that Level-1 is a proprietary product name from the supplement company 1st Phorm, not an industry-wide or government-mandated quality rating. The company uses this branding to distinguish its slow-digesting protein blend from its other offerings, such as Phormula-1, which is a rapid-digesting whey isolate. Therefore, when searching for 'what is level 1 protein powder?', you are inquiring about a specific product and its characteristics, not a general category.

Composition and Function of 1st Phorm's Level-1 Protein

1st Phorm's Level-1 is formulated as a blended protein, leveraging the different digestion speeds of its constituent parts to provide a sustained, or prolonged, release of amino acids to the body. The blend typically consists of:

  • Whey Protein Concentrate: A less-processed form of whey protein that contains some carbohydrates and fats, alongside protein.
  • Whey Protein Isolate: A more highly filtered version of whey with a higher protein percentage and less lactose and fat.
  • Milk Protein Concentrate: Provides both casein and whey proteins, offering a naturally slower-digesting component to the blend.

This deliberate combination is designed to mimic the assimilation rate of whole food proteins, delivering a steady stream of nutrients to the muscles over several hours. The product is also low-temperature processed to ensure the preservation of delicate protein fractions, which helps maintain high bioavailability. Additionally, the formula includes naturally occurring Branched-Chain Amino Acids (BCAAs) and added glutamine to further support muscle repair and recovery.

The Confusion with Protein Quality Scores (PDCAAS)

The use of the number '1' in the product name can sometimes be confused with established scientific metrics for protein quality. For example, the Protein Digestibility Corrected Amino Acid Score (PDCAAS) is a method used to measure protein quality based on amino acid requirements and digestibility. A PDCAAS score of 1.0 represents the highest possible score for protein quality. However, this is a completely separate concept from the 1st Phorm brand name. The fact that their product is called 'Level-1' and not 'Level-1 PDCAAS score' is a crucial distinction to make to avoid misunderstanding its quality ranking.

How a Sustained-Release Protein Works for Your Diet

A sustained-release protein, such as Level-1, offers unique benefits for a nutrition diet:

  • Extended Satiety: The slower digestion rate can help you feel fuller for a longer period, making it a valuable tool for managing appetite and cravings, particularly when used as a component of a meal replacement shake or snack.
  • Preventing Muscle Breakdown: By providing a continuous supply of amino acids, it helps maintain a positive nitrogen balance in the body, which is critical for preventing muscle catabolism (breakdown). This makes it an ideal option for use between meals or before bed.
  • Supports Daily Intake: For individuals with busy lifestyles, it offers a convenient and reliable way to increase their daily protein intake, fueling their muscles and supporting overall wellness.

Comparison: Level-1 vs. Rapid-Release Protein

To understand where a sustained-release blend like Level-1 fits in, it is helpful to compare it with a rapid-release protein, such as Phormula-1.

Feature Level-1 (Sustained-Release Blend) Phormula-1 (Rapid-Release Isolate)
Digestion Speed Slow and sustained, mimicking whole foods. Fast-digesting and rapidly absorbed.
Ideal Timing Between meals, as a meal component, or before bed. Immediately following a workout.
Primary Goal Sustained protein delivery, satiety, and anti-catabolism. Rapid muscle repair and recovery after exercise.
Protein Types Blend of Whey Concentrate, Whey Isolate, and Milk Protein. Primarily Whey Protein Isolate.
